The Bellweave fan-out service applies backpressure when downstream notification channels fall behind. Producers receive a 429 with a retry-after hint once the per-channel queue exceeds its high-water mark; maintainers can tune this threshold via the channel config endpoint. Queue depth metrics are exported every ten seconds. All administrative calls to the backpressure config API authenticate against the internal Bellweave control plane using the service key listed below.

service key, tadup-fawef: kto4_bUUL

// Constants governing memory usage in the Tallyvane spreadsheet
// export module. Context for the eng sync: exports stream rows
// through a bounded buffer rather than materializing the full
// workbook, because the Orchard Hill tenant's 400k-row exports
// previously OOM-killed worker pods. Each cell formatter holds a
// small arena that is recycled per sheet, so peak memory scales
// with buffer size, not row count. Adjust these only with a
// corresponding load test. Current values follow.

tuning constants:
WEIGHTS = {
    "normir": 304,
    "quenix": 35,
}

All plugin requests to the Spoolwright spooler daemon must carry a bearer credential in the request header; unauthenticated calls are rejected with a 401 before any queue inspection occurs. Plugins developed outside the Quillvane organization are issued scoped credentials that permit job submission and status polling but never queue reordering or purge operations. Rate limits apply per credential, not per host, so pool your connections carefully. For sandbox testing against the internal mock spooler, authenticate with the following key.

app token of fajop-fahif = qvz4-AnML

Subject: GateTally key rotation — heads up

Hi support folks,

We rotated the API key for GateTally, the stadium turnstile counter, this morning as part of routine hygiene. If anyone reports counts flatlining on the Brackenfield dashboard, that's probably a client still using the old key — just point them at the new one. Old key stops working at 6pm today. Here's the fresh key for your runbook.

app token of kagap-tafog = vxb7-1L6kA2y